@charset "utf-8";
/* CSS Document */
body {margin:0;padding:0;}
body, div, td, li,input, textarea, select {color:#777777;font-family:Dotum;font-size:12px;line-height:14px;}
img{border:0px;}
a:link{color:#666666;text-decoration:none}
a:visited{color:#666666;text-decoration:none}
a:hover{color:#000000;text-decoration:none}
a:active{color:#000000;text-decoration:none}

.img141x106 {margin:20px 0px 8px 20px;border:#eeeeee solid 2px;}
.img96x72 {margin:0px 0px 8px 0px;border:#eeeeee solid 2px;}
.img_cont{float:left; margin-top:4px; line-height:16px;}


.text11{font-size:11px;letter-spacing:0px;}
.tbold{ font-weight:bold;}
.titlebold{ font-weight:bold; font-size:13px; margin:0 0 10px 0}
.org01{color:#FF3300;}
.black{color:#000000;}
.violet{color:#6600ff}
.org02{color:#FF6600;}
.grey01{color:#333333;}
.pink {color:#cc3399}
.bluegreen{color:#0193ae}
h3 {margin:0}
table{ border:0;}
ul,
li{list-style:none; margin:0; padding:0}
form{margin:0; padding:0}


/*무료충전소*/
#freeNavi {padding:148px 0 0 0;width:700px; background:url(/images/newshop/main/title_free.gif) no-repeat; margin:-20px 0 0 20px}
#freeNavi ul {float:left;margin:0px;padding:0px; border-bottom:#FF3300 solid 2px; width:100%}
#freeNavi li {float:left;list-style:none;display:block;padding:5px 10px 0px 0px;margin:0px 3px 0px 0px;line-height:18px;font-weight:bold;background:url(/images/newshop/common/shopNavi_sub_right_off.gif) no-repeat right  top;}
#freeNavi .start_on{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;width:10px;height:23px; background:url(/images/newshop/common/shopNavi_sub_left_on.gif) no-repeat;}
#freeNavi .start_off{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;width:10px;height:23px;background:url(/images/newshop/common/shopNavi_sub_left_off.gif) no-repeat;}
#freeNavi .text_on{background:url(/images/newshop/common/shopNavi_sub_right_on.gif) no-repeat right  top;}
#freeNavi .text_off{}



.ticket_song span { font-weight:bold; font-size:11px; color:#FF3300; background:url(/images/newshop/main/icon_bg_song.gif) no-repeat 50%; display:inline-block; vertical-align:middle; *vertical-align:middle; width:43px; height:15px;  white-space:nowrap; text-align:center; margin-top:2px; padding-top:2px; margin-right:5px}
.ticket_song input {vertical-align:middle; *vertical-align:middle;}
.ticket_song {margin:10px 0}
.ticket_song li {margin-bottom:3px}
.ticket_song b{ color:#FF3300; font-weight:100}

.ticket_pack {margin:10px 0 10px 170px }
.ticket_pack li {margin-bottom:3px; background:url(/images/newshop/common/bl_arrow_org.gif) no-repeat 50% left; padding-left:10px; display:block}

.ticket_ting span { font-weight:bold; font-size:11px; color:#5a04ed; background:url(/images/newshop/main/icon_bg_ting.gif) no-repeat 50%; display:inline-block; vertical-align:middle; *vertical-align:middle; width:39px; height:15px;  white-space:nowrap; text-align:center; margin-top:2px; padding-top:2px}
.ticket_ting input {vertical-align:middle; *vertical-align:middle;}
.ticket_ting{margin:10px 0}
.ticket_ting li {margin-bottom:3px}
.ticket_ting b{ color:#6600ff; font-weight:100}

.ticket_ting2 span { font-weight:bold; font-size:11px; color:#FFFFFF; background:url(/images/newshop/main/icon_bg_ting2.gif) no-repeat 50%; display:inline-block; vertical-align:middle; *vertical-align:middle; width:39px; height:15px;  white-space:nowrap; text-align:center; margin-top:2px; padding-top:2px}
.ticket_ting2 input {vertical-align:middle; *vertical-align:middle;}
.ticket_ting2{margin:10px 0}
.ticket_ting2 li {margin-bottom:3px}
.ticket_ting2 b{ color:#6600ff; font-weight:100}


.ticket_secret span { font-weight:bold; font-size:11px; color:#b8017e; background:url(/images/newshop/main/icon_bg_secret.gif) no-repeat 50%; display:inline-block; vertical-align:middle; *vertical-align:middle; width:39px; height:15px;  white-space:nowrap; text-align:center; margin-top:2px; padding-top:2px}
.ticket_secret input {vertical-align:middle; *vertical-align:middle;}
.ticket_secret{margin:10px 0}
.ticket_secret li {margin-bottom:3px}
.ticket_secret b{ color:#cc3399; font-weight:100}

.ticket_candy span { font-weight:bold; font-size:11px; color:#ffffff; background:url(/images/newshop/main/icon_bg_candy.gif) no-repeat 50%; display:inline-block; vertical-align:middle; *vertical-align:middle; width:55px; height:15px;  white-space:nowrap; text-align:center; margin-top:2px; padding-top:2px;}
.ticket_candy input {vertical-align:middle; *vertical-align:middle;}
.ticket_candy {margin:10px 0}
.ticket_candy li {margin-bottom:3px}
.ticket_candy b{ color:#cc3399; font-weight:100}

.ticket_nick span { font-weight:bold; font-size:11px; color:#01859e; background:url(/images/newshop/main/icon_bg_nick.gif) no-repeat 50%; display:inline-block; vertical-align:middle; *vertical-align:middle; width:39px; height:15px;  white-space:nowrap; text-align:center; margin-top:2px; padding-top:2px}
.ticket_nick input {vertical-align:middle; *vertical-align:middle;}
.ticket_nick {margin:10px 0}
.ticket_nick li {margin-bottom:3px}
.ticket_nick b{ color:#0193ae; font-weight:100}



#TOP{padding:0px 70px 0px 0px;width:995px;}
#MIDDLE .Mleft{}
#MIDDLE .Mcenter{width:995px;}
#MIDDLE .Mright{background:url(/images/newshop/common/middle_back.gif) repeat-x top left;}
#MIDDLE .Mright_main{background:url();}
#BOTTOM{margin:30px 0px 0px 0px;width:100%;background:url(/images/newshop/common/bottom_back.gif) repeat-x top left;}
#BOTTOM .select_footer{background:#666666;color:#FFFFFF;font-size:11px; margin-bottom:3px; width:150px;}

#List_top_search{clear:both; padding:0px 0px 0px 20px;background:url(/images/newshop/topimg_search.jpg) no-repeat;}
#List_top_microphone{clear:both; padding:0px 0px 0px 20px;background:url(/images/newshop/topimg_microphone.jpg) no-repeat;}
#List_top_karaoke{clear:both; padding:0px 0px 0px 20px;background:url(/images/newshop/topimg_karaoke.jpg) no-repeat;}
#List_top_lighting{clear:both; padding:0px 0px 0px 20px;background:url(/images/newshop/topimg_lighting.jpg) no-repeat;}
#List_top_accessory{clear:both; padding:0px 0px 0px 20px;background:url(/images/newshop/topimg_accessory.jpg) no-repeat;}
#List_top_sound{clear:both; padding:0px 0px 0px 20px;background:url(/images/newshop/topimg_sound.jpg) no-repeat;}
#View_top{clear:both; margin:0px 0px 0px 20px; width:700px;}
#ticket_top_ting{clear:both; padding:134px 0px 15px 209px;background:url(/images/newshop/main/title_ting.jpg) no-repeat; height:28px}
#ticket_top_free{clear:both; padding:128px 0px 0px 20px;background:url(/images/newshop/main/title_free.gif) no-repeat; margin-top:-20px}
#ticket_top_song{clear:both; padding:100px 0px 15px 190px;background:url(/images/newshop/main/title_song.jpg) no-repeat; margin-top:-20px; height:80px}

#layout_smenu{text-align:right; background:url(/images/newshop/common/smenu_back.gif) no-repeat top left;}
#layout_navi{float:left;}
#layout_search{float:right;margin:8px 0px 0px 0px;text-align:right; background: url(/images/newshop/common/search.gif) no-repeat;}
#layout_space{width:7px;}
#layout_left{text-align:left;vertical-align:top;width:166px;}
#layout_menuline{text-align:left;vertical-align:top;width:17px;}
#layout_center{text-align:left;vertical-align:top;width:740px;background:url(/images/newshop/common/middle_back.gif) repeat-x top left; }
#layout_right{padding:0px 0px 0px 5px;text-align:right;vertical-align:top;width:60px;background:url(/images/newshop/common/middle_back.gif) repeat-x top left;}
#layout_center_main{text-align:left;vertical-align:top;width:740px;}
#layout_right_main{padding:0px 0px 0px 5px;text-align:right;vertical-align:top;width:60px;}


/*탑메뉴*/
#layout_smenu ul {float:right;margin:0px 0px 0px 0px;padding:0px 0px 0px 12px;background:url(/images/newshop/common/smenu_left.gif) no-repeat left top;}
#layout_smenu li {float:left;list-style:none;}
#layout_smenu li a {display:block;font-size:11px}
#layout_smenu .line{display:block;margin:5px 0px 0px 0px;text-align:center;width:13px;color:#CCCCCC;font-size:10px;}
#layout_smenu .text{display:block;margin:6px 0px 0px 0px;font-size:11px}
#layout_smenu li a:hover {color:#FF3300;}

/*좌측*/
#LOGIN{}
#LOGIN input{margin:0px;padding:1px 0px 0px 3px; color:#000000; background:#d9d9d9; font-size:11px; width:77px; height:16px;border:solid 0px;}
#LOGOUT{}
#LOGOUT .id{ color:#FF6600; font-weight:bold; font-size:11px;}
#shopNavi{margin:0px 0px 8px 0px;}
#notice{margin:0px 0px 11px 0px;}
#notice a{line-height:17px;}
#notice .cut{overflow:hidden;width:166px; height:17px;}
#banner_left {margin:0px 0px 15px 0px;}
#cscenter{width:166px; height:72px;background:url(/images/newshop/common/cscenter.gif); text-align: right;}


/*검색*/
#layout_search input{margin:0px 0px 0px 75px;padding:0px 0px 2px 0px;width:112px;border:solid 0px;background:none;font-size:11px;line-height:15px;}
#layout_search a{margin:0px 0px 0px 7px;}


/*페이지네비*/
#pageNavi ul {float:left;margin:0px 0px 0px 0px;padding:0px 0px 0px 30px;background:url(/images/newshop/common/pageNavi_left.gif) no-repeat;}
#pageNavi li {float:left;list-style:none;color:#ffffff;}
#pageNavi li a {display:block;font-weight:bold;color:#ffffff;}
#pageNavi li img {display:block;}
#pageNavi .line{display:block;margin:4px 0px 0px 0px;text-align:center;width:13px;color:#ffffff;}
#pageNavi .location{display:block;margin:4px 0px 0px 0px;}

/*서브네비*/
#subNavi {padding:202px 0 0 0;width:700px;}
#subNavi ul {float:left;margin:0px;padding:0px;}
#subNavi li {float:left;list-style:none;display:block;padding:5px 10px 0px 0px;margin:0px 3px 0px 0px;line-height:18px;font-weight:bold;background:url(/images/newshop/common/shopNavi_sub_right_off.gif) no-repeat right  top;}
#subNavi .start_on{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;width:10px;height:23px; background:url(/images/newshop/common/shopNavi_sub_left_on.gif) no-repeat;}
#subNavi .start_off{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;width:10px;height:23px;background:url(/images/newshop/common/shopNavi_sub_left_off.gif) no-repeat;}
#subNavi .text_on{background:url(/images/newshop/common/shopNavi_sub_right_on.gif) no-repeat right  top;}
#subNavi .text_off{}
.text_on a:link{color:#ff3300;}
.text_on a:visited{color:#ff3300;}
.text_on a:hover{color:#ff3300;}
.text_on a:active{color:#ff3300;}

#subNavi_search {clear:both;margin:30px 0 0 20px;width:700px;}

/*상품리스트*/
#Pnum{float:left;padding:5px 0px 0px 0px;color:#000000;}
#Psort select{float:right;width:145px;color:#FFFFFF;font-weight:bold; background:#FF3300;}
#Pinfo {padding:7px 0px 7px 7px; margin:0px 0px 5px 0px;border-bottom:#dddddd solid 1px;border-top:#FF3300 solid 2px;}
#Pinfo2 {padding:7px 0px 7px 7px; margin:0px 0px 5px 0px;border-bottom:#dddddd solid 1px;}
#Plist{margin:0px 0px 20px 0px;}
#Plist .info{margin:0px 0px 0px 20px;}
#Plist .info td{color:#333333; line-height:17px;}

/*상세보기*/
#Category{margin:20px 0px 0px 0px;}
#Product_name{margin:2px 0px 0px 2px; color:#000000; font-family: "HY견고딕", "-윤고딕130", "한양견고딕", "산돌고딕 M";font-size:36px; letter-spacing:-2px; line-height:38px;}
#Product_title{margin:15px 0px 0px 3px;}
#Product_title ul{margin:0px; padding:0px;}
#Product_title li{list-style:none;color:#ff3300;font-family:Dotum,Arial,Helvetica;font-weight:bold;font-size:14px; letter-spacing:-1px; line-height:18px;}
#Product_feature {width:330px;margin:10px 0px 0px 0px; padding:0px 0px 20px 0px;border-bottom:#dddddd solid 1px;}
#Product_feature ul{margin:0px; padding:0px;}
#Product_feature li{list-style:none; padding:0px 0px 0px 18px; background:url(/images/newshop/common/icon_title_02.gif) no-repeat 0 50%;line-height:18px;}
#Product_info{width:330px;margin:10px 0px 0px 0px;}
#Product_price{width:330px;margin:10px 0px 0px 0px;padding:10px 0px 0px 0px;border-top:#dddddd solid 1px;}
#Product_img{margin:0px 0px 0px 0px;}
#Select_photo img{margin:0px 0px 0px 5px;border:#dddddd solid 1px;cursor:pointer;}
#Product_detail{margin:10px 0px 30px 0px;border-top:#e6e6e6 solid 4px;}
#Product_detail th{padding:10px;background:#ffffff;text-align:left;}
#Product_delivery {margin:0px 0px 50px;}

#Product_btn ul{margin:-50px 0px 0px 0px;padding:0px;float:right;}
#Product_btn li{list-style:none;float:left;background:url(/images/newshop/common/button/btn_view_right.gif) no-repeat right top;}
#Product_btn a{padding:0px 10px 0px 0px;line-height:22px;color:#ff3300;font-weight:bold;font-size:11px;}
#Product_btn .start{margin:0px 0px 0px 5px;width:10px;height:20px;background:url(/images/newshop/common/button/btn_view_left.gif) no-repeat right top;}

#Product_btn2 ul{margin:10px 0px 0px 0px;padding:0px;float:right;}
#Product_btn2 li{list-style:none;float:left;background:url(/images/newshop/common/button/btn_view_right.gif) no-repeat right top;}
#Product_btn2 a{padding:0px 10px 0px 0px;line-height:22px;color:#ff3300;font-weight:bold;font-size:11px;}
#Product_btn2 .start{margin:0px 0px 0px 5px;width:10px;height:20px;background:url(/images/newshop/common/button/btn_view_left.gif) no-repeat right top;}

#Product_table{clear:both;}
#Product_table th{font-size:11px; color:#FF3300;font-weight:bold;line-height:30px;border-bottom:#feccaa solid 2px;}
#Product_table td{line-height:25px;border-bottom:#dddddd solid 1px;}
#Product_table .cont_view{background:#fafafa;text_align:left; padding:20px; border-bottom: #dddddd solid 1px; border-top:#efefef solid 1px; line-height:18px;text-align:left;}

#Product_table2{clear:both;margin:10px 0px 0px 0px;border-bottom:#dddddd solid 2px;}
#Product_table2 th{font-size:11px; color:#FF3300;font-weight:bold;line-height:30px; width:50px;}
#Product_table2 input{width:630px; border:solid 1px #dddddd; background:#f3f3f3;line-height:18px; height:20px;}
#Product_table2 textarea{margin:0px 0px 15px 0px;width:630px;height:230px;border:solid 1px #dddddd; background:#f3f3f3;line-height:18px;}

/*서브네비*/
#Product_tab{padding:0px 0px 0px 0px;border-bottom:#FF3300 solid 2px;}
#Product_tab ul {float:left;margin:0px;padding:0px;}
#Product_tab li {float:left;list-style:none; line-height:18px;color:#ff3300;font-weight:bold}
#Product_tab .start_on{ width:10px;height:23px; background:url(/images/newshop/common/shopNavi_sub_left_on.gif) no-repeat;}
#Product_tab .start_off{ width:10px;height:23px;background:url(/images/newshop/common/shopNavi_sub_left_off.gif) no-repeat;}
#Product_tab .text_on{display:block; padding:5px 10px 0px 0px; margin:0px 3px 0px 0px;background: url(/images/newshop/common/shopNavi_sub_right_on.gif) no-repeat right  top;}
#Product_tab .text_off{display:block;padding:5px 10px 0px 0px;margin:0px 3px 0px 0px;background:url(/images/newshop/common/shopNavi_sub_right_off.gif) no-repeat right  top;}
#Product_tab li a:link {color:#666666;}


/*페이지넘버*/
.page {padding:15px 0px 5px 0px;margin:0px 0px 30px 0px;color:#cccccc;font-size:12px;text-align:center; border-top:#dddddd solid 1px;}
.page img{margin:0px 2px -5px 2px;}
.page .on{color:#ff3300;font-weight:bold;}
.page a{color:#333333;}
.page a:link {color:#333333;}
.page a:visited {color:#333333;}
.page a:hover {color:#ff3300;}
.page a:action {color:#ff3300;}
.page_empty{height:60px;border-top:#dddddd solid 1px;}

/*퀵메뉴*/
#id_quick {position:relative; z-index:10;width:60px;}
#quick{margin:10px 0px 0px 0px;}
#today{margin:10px 0px 0px 0px;}


/*팝업*/
#popup_shop{background: url(/images/newshop/common/popup/topline.gif) repeat-x;}


/*TOP*/
#gototop{margin:5px 0px 0px 0px; text-align:center;}